A local governmental authority in Walsall is seeking a dedicated Residential Childcare Worker to join their compassionate team. You will directly support children and young people's care needs, nurturing their development within a residential setting. The position requires a patient individual with experience in working with children and strong relationship-building skills. This flexible role involves working various shifts, including evenings and school holidays, to ensure consistent care for children utilizing the service.

How to prepare for a job interview at Walsall Council
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, make sure you understand the role of a Residential Childcare Worker.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of children in care and the importance of nurturing their development. This will show your genuine interest and commitment to the position.
✨Share Your Experiences
Be ready to discuss your previous experiences working with children. Think of specific examples where you’ve built strong relationships or handled challenging situations. This will help demonstrate your skills and how you can contribute to the team.
✨Show Your Compassion
In this role, compassion is key. During the interview, express your passion for supporting children and young people. Share stories that highlight your patience and understanding, as these qualities are essential for success in this position.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some questions to ask the interviewer about the team dynamics, the types of challenges faced, and the support available for staff. This shows that you’re not only interested in the job but also in how you can fit into their compassionate team.
